Loud noises coming from WDH
Wen I make a turn with my travel-trailer, the grinding and popping sounds coming from my weight-distribution hitch is embarrassing. I have tried oiling it to no avail. Any ideas?

Different brands may or may not make noise depending upon design. Is the ball greased? That’s a major noise maker. Do you have a friction sway control bar? Another major source for which there’s no fix. The other sources are anywhere there’s metal to metal movement, even between chain links. My SwayPro is usually quiet except in rain or in salt air in FL. I assume because of increased corrosion.

I have the Husky Centerline, and it's also noisy. I reached out to them, and they instructed me to put grease on the friction part of the bars. That, along with greasing the ball, helped and did not affect the performance of the WDH. FWIW, I used Red & Tacky grease. We're on the move every other day. This will last about 1 1/2 weeks before a little more grease is required. But although the noise is annoying and embarrassing, it is normal.

I have an equalizer E4 and it’s noisy. I added the plastic pads which reduce noise somewhat without reducing the sway contrast much ( so says equalizer). I use their grease not because it’s better but because it’s a small tube that’s easy to store and not messy to apply.
